THE DYES THAT BIND

In her styling debut, superstar Binx Walton turns the kaleidoscope on a cohort of New York friends by engaging tie-dye master Thom Arcuri of Brooklyn’s Starhawk Design Studio to customize vintage gear in a modern take on an ancient technique dating to the 5th century A.D.
